Skip to main content

Business Setup in Saudi Arabia

Setting up a business in Saudi Arabia involves several systematic steps and compliance with local regulations. The Kingdom has become an attractive destination for foreign investors, mainly due to its Vision 2030 initiative, which aims to diversify the economy and promote foreign investment.

  • Seamless Process
  • Bank Account Assistance
  • Dedicated Support
Get a Free Consultation
generic-page-banner

Company Registration in Saudi Arabia

The Saudi Arabian government has brought in more businesses by launching Vision 2030 to enhance the immigration of entrepreneurs in Saudi Arabia. 

Foreign companies can leverage Saudi Arabia's Vision 2030 to foster business growth through various strategic avenues. This ambitious plan aims to diversify the economy, reduce dependence on oil, and enhance public services, creating a dynamic environment for international investment and collaboration.

Who can start a business in Saudi Arabia?

Suppose you wish to set up a business in KSA or already have an established business in another nation. In that case, Saudi Arabia supports you in expanding and incorporating a new company here with numerous advantages.

Cost of Starting a Business in Saudi Arabia

The cost of opening a company in Saudi Arabia starts from SAR 15,000. The price always depends on the type of business you choose to register and the business activity you decide.

Benefits of Starting a Business in Saudi Arabia

Below are the benefits of starting a business in Saudi Arabia

  • Saudi Arabia invites and Encourages Foreign Investors and Entrepreneur
  • Business-Friendly Environment
  • 100% Ownership of your Business
  • Government Support Programs
  • Tax Incentives
  • Strategic Location
  • Vision 2030 encourages investment across various sectors, such as tourism, entertainment, renewable energy, and technology, providing diverse opportunities.

Steps for Business Setup in Saudi Arabia

Select a Legal Business Structure:

Select a legal structure that suits your business goals, such as:

  • Limited liability companies
  • Joint stock companies
  • Limited partnership company
  • Branch offices
  • Representative offices
Select your Business Activities.

Select the business activity that suits your business.

Choose a Unique Name for your Business.

Decide your business name carefully, and it should not be offensive. Avoid ending up with any religious names, and avoid repeating other business names. Please choose a unique name for your business and reserve it with the relevant authorities.

Submit Documents

We need to submit the necessary documents to the authorities. We might have to submit additional approval documents if your business needs additional approvals.

Open a Corporate Bank Account

Open a bank account to manage financial transactions related to your business.

Documents Required to Setup a Business in Saudi Arabia

  • Get an investment license from the Ministry of Investment Saudi Arabia (MISA).
  • Company’s Memorandum and Articles of Association
  • Company registration certificate.
  • Company's name and address registration.
  • Register with relevant government authorities for taxation and insurance.
  • Open a corporate bank account.
  • Investment License Application Form
  • Notarized Board Resolution
  • Audited Financial Statements
  • Passport copies of all the shareholders
  • Identity and address proof of Directors and all the shareholders
  • Attested Copy of the Power of Attorney

What our clients say

Gryffin Capitalist offers a comprehensive and reliable service for starting a business in Saudi Arabia, particularly for foreign investors.

Hassan Syed | Phonotics AI

The Gryffin Capitalist team provides detailed guidance on choosing the proper business structure and obtaining necessary licenses, making the process seamless.

Mohd Hamza | FlyRobotics Labs

GC's dedicated team assists with everything from document preparation to opening corporate bank accounts, ensuring a seamless setup in the Saudi market.

Fatima Sayeed | Neom Architects

Why Choose Gryffin Capitalist?

Gryffin Capitalist is your one-stop solution for registering a company in Saudi Arabia. The entire registration process can take 1 to 3 months. Depending on the efficiency of document preparation and regulatory approvals. We provide business assistance and services to start and complete company registration in Saudi Arabia. Reach out to us, and our business advisors will assist you.

Tailored Solutions

Transparent Process

Expert Service

Familiarity with the Saudi Arabia market

Compliance Support

Legal Support

Frequently Asked Questions (FAQs)

The steps to register a business in Saudi Arabia include:

Yes, in recent years, Saudi Arabia has opened its doors to foreign investors, allowing them to own 100% of certain types of businesses through the Foreign Investment Law.

The minimum capital requirement varies depending on the type of business and its location. In some cases, there may be no minimum capital requirement.

Yes, certain industries may have specific regulations and permits. Research and compliance with industry-specific requirements, such as healthcare, construction, or food services, is essential.

Saudi Arabia has introduced a value-added tax (VAT) system. Businesses need to register for VAT and adhere to the tax regulations. Additionally, corporate income tax may apply to certain types of companies.